<p>The Meizu M6S (mBlu S6) comes with an 18:9 display on a full metal body. The phone features the same U shaped nano injection antenna design that we have seen on flagship grade smartphones. What&#8217;s interesting is that unlike the leaks and renders that revealed mBlu branding at the back, the Meizu M6S will continue to use Meizu&#8217;s branding. Like previous smartphones from the company, this one too features a Meizu logo at the back.</p>
<p><a href="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/m6s.jpg?x10805"><img loading="lazy"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-167704" src="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/m6s.jpg?x10805" alt="m6s body" width="1200" height="511" srcset="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/m6s.jpg 1200w, https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/m6s-300x128.jpg 300w, https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/m6s-768x327.jpg 768w, https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/m6s-1024x436.jpg 1024w, https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/m6s-1175x500.jpg 1175w" sizes="(max-width: 1200px) 100vw, 1200px" /></a></p>
<p>Rest of the design is pretty simple, with a simple long full screen front, and a simple all metal back. There will be four color options: Gold, Gray, Black, and Blue.</p>

<h2><strong>SPECS:</strong></h2>
<p>The Meizu M6S features a 5.7-inch 18:9 in-cell display with 1440 x 720p HD+ resolution. The screen boasts of 450 nits brightness, wide viewing angles and 1000:1 contrast ratio.</p>
<p>The phone will be the first to feature Samsung&#8217;s Exynos 7872 processor built on 14nm process with two Cortex A73 performance cores and four Cortex A53 efficient cores. Note that the chip supports all the three carries in China (full Netcom). There will be 3GB of RAM and 32GB / 64GB of storage options. The battery will be of 3000mAh with 18W fast charging that charges up to 52% in just 30 minutes.</p>

<p>As for the camera, the Meizu M6S will feature a Samsung 16MP CMOS sensor at the back with f/2.0 aperture, 112μm pixel area, PDAF, 5P lens, and a special HDR that&#8217;s developed by ArcSoft for the M6S. On the front, the phone features an 8MP sensor with f/2.0 aperture, ArcSoft algorithms, Intelligent facial brightness enhancement, and an adaptive beauty mode.</p>
<p><a href="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/side-fingerprint-m6s.png?x10805"><img loading="lazy"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-167696" src="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/side-fingerprint-m6s.png?x10805" alt="" width="864" height="373" srcset="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/side-fingerprint-m6s.png 864w, https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/side-fingerprint-m6s-300x130.png 300w, https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/side-fingerprint-m6s-768x332.png 768w" sizes="(max-width: 864px) 100vw, 864px" /></a></p>
<p>The phone has a side mounted fingerprint sensor, that the company says will feel natural in day to day operations. It&#8217;s pretty quick and unlocks in just 0.2 seconds.</p>
<p>As for the software, the Meizu M6S will come with Flyme 6.2 version with the company&#8217;s OneMind AI engine. No mention of the Android version yet. There&#8217;s a special game mode as well, which the company claims increases frame rate stability by 20% during gameplay.</p>
<p><a href="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/super-mback-gestures.png?x10805"><img loading="lazy" class="aligncenter  wp-image-167700" src="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/super-mback-gestures.png?x10805" alt="super mback gestures" width="460" height="980" srcset="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/super-mback-gestures.png 1000w, https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/super-mback-gestures-141x300.png 141w, https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/super-mback-gestures-768x1636.png 768w, https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/super-mback-gestures-481x1024.png 481w" sizes="(max-width: 460px) 100vw, 460px" /></a></p>
<p>What&#8217;s the most interesting part of the Meizu M6S is the Super mBack feature. Since the company had to remove the mBack button, the Super mBack is here to take care of navigation. The phone features a dedicated pressure sensor chip and linear vibration motor (in the circle), allowing you to control your phone with simple gestures. So, a simple tap on the circle will take you back, press it and you&#8217;ll be taken to the home screen, swipe it and it opens up multi-tasking window. There are several other gestures as well, making navigation super easy. If it works as well as it sounds, then it will be one of the highlights of the M6S.</p>

<p>The Meizu M6S is priced at 999 Yuan ($155) for 3GB + 32GB model and 1199 Yuan ($186) for the 3GB + 64GB model. The cases retail at 49 Yuan ($7.5) each, but when you buy it with the M6S, you get it for just 39 Yuan ($6).</p>
<p>&nbsp;</p>
<h2><strong>AVAILABILITY:</strong></h2>
<p>The phone goes on sale via JD.com, Meizu Mall, Lynx, and Suning on January 19 at 10:00AM. Offline sale on Meizu store and other retailers kicks off from January 20.</p>

<p>In case you remember, Meizu was split into three divisions last year, Meizu, Blue Charm, and Flyme. The mBlu S6, which we also call the Meizu M6S, will be the company&#8217;s first rebranded Blue Charm smartphone. It actually makes sense to rebrand the mid-range cost effective series, so that it&#8217;s given a separate identity, especially when the company is <a href="https://www.gizmochina.com/2018/01/15/meizu-focus-high-end-market-year-partnering-qualcomm-samsung/">reportedly focusing on high-end devices in 2018</a>.</p>

<h3><strong>SPECS:</strong></h3>
<p>This is where things get interesting. The mBlu S6 is said to feature a lower mid-range Exynos chipset from Samsung. We are not used to seeing Exynos chips inside non-Samsung devices, but <a href="https://www.gizmochina.com/2017/03/10/meizu-pro-6-plus-4gb-64gb-exynos-8890-listed-jingdong-2999-yuan/">Meizu has always been one manufacturer having very good relationship with the South Korean giant</a>, so the use of this chipset is not surprising. However, it&#8217;s worth nothing that the Exynos 7872 has not yet been officially detailed by Samsung. But we <a href="https://www.gizmochina.com/2018/01/04/meizu-m6s-new-leak-reveals-key-specs-exynos-7872-chipset/">do have some rumored / leaked specs of the chipset</a>.</p>
<p><a href="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/05/Samsung-Exynos-7-Octa-Featured.jpg?x10805"><img loading="lazy"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-131275" src="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/05/Samsung-Exynos-7-Octa-Featured.jpg?x10805" alt="Samsung Exynos 7872" width="600" height="369" srcset="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/05/Samsung-Exynos-7-Octa-Featured.jpg 600w, https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/05/Samsung-Exynos-7-Octa-Featured-300x185.jpg 300w" sizes="(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px" /></a></p>
<p>The Exynos 7872 inside the mBlu S6 is said to be manufactured on a 14nm node featuring an hexa-core architecture. The chip is said to sport 2 x Cortex A73 @ 2GHz and 4 x Cortex A53 @1.6GHz cores inside. Graphics is taken care by Mali-G71 MP3 GPU with other notable features including Bluetooth 4.2, Cat 7 LTE, and dual SIM support. According to the <a href="https://www.gizmochina.com/2018/01/11/meizu-m6s-seen-geekbench-sports-hexa-core-processor/">Geekbench scores of the mBlu S6</a>, the Exynos 7872 does really well in single core test but lags behind in multi-core test as compared to SD625 (which scores near 4K).</p>
<p>As for the other specs of the mBlu S6, the phone should come with 3GB + 32GB / 64GB storage options, 5.7-inch HD+ 1440 x 720p display with 2.5D curved glass on top, 3000mAh battery with 18W fast charging, Android 7 with Flyme OS, and 16MP rear / 8MP f/2.0 front cameras.</p>

<h3><strong>CONCLUSION:</strong></h3>
<p>Everything looks pretty good for the mBlu S6, expect for the fact that with the above mentioned price tag, it competes directly with the <a href="https://www.gizmochina.com/product/xiaomi-redmi-5-plus/">Xiaomi Redmi 5 Plus</a>. But in terms of the specification that we have seen so far, the mBlu S6 would struggle in front of the Redmi 5 Plus. The resolution is lower on the S6 (HD+ vs FHD+) and the battery is smaller as well (3000 vs 4000). From the specs, the phone is better suited to take on the <a href="https://www.gizmochina.com/product/xiaomi-redmi-5/">Redmi 5</a>, which retails for 799 Yuan ($125).</p>

<p>Now, a promotional poster of the mBlu S6 has been leaked, which confirms some of the phone&#8217;s specifications and features which were leaked earlier. The latest development confirms that the phone will be powered by <a href="https://www.gizmochina.com/tag/samsung/">Samsung</a>&#8216;s Exynos chipset. Earlier, it was reported that the device will pack Exynos 7872 chipset.</p>
<p><img loading="lazy" class="size-full wp-image-167242 aligncenter" src="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/mblu-s6-poster-leak.jpg?x10805" alt="mBlu S6 Poster Leak" width="600" height="450" srcset="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/mblu-s6-poster-leak.jpg 600w, https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/mblu-s6-poster-leak-300x225.jpg 300w, https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/mblu-s6-poster-leak-160x120.jpg 160w" sizes="(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px" /></p>
<p>Samsung&#8217;s Exynos 7882 is 14nmm chipset that is designed for low-budget phones. It is a hexa-core SoC that comprises four cores of Cortex A53 and two cores of Cortex A73 and Mali G71-MP3 graphics. It includes a Cat. 7 LTE modem that offers a maximum download speed of up to 300 Mbps and upload speed of up to 100 Mbps.</p>
<p>The leaked poster also confirms that the phone will feature a fingerprint sensor on the side, as reported earlier. The phone is rumoured to come with a large 5.7-inch display with 1440 x 720 pixels screen resolution and 18:9 aspect ratio. It packs 3GB RAM with 32GB of internal storage and is fuelled by a 3,000mAh battery that also supports 9V/2A 18W fast charging.</p>
<p>Recently, a <a href="https://www.gizmochina.com/2018/01/11/meizu-mblu-s6-video-leaks-showcasing-screen-buttons-possibly-new-unlock-pattern/">video of the phone</a> was leaked, which revealed that there is a mBlu logo on the back panel, confirming that this will be the first mBlu branded smartphone to be released by the company. To accommodate the full-screen display, the company has decided to let-go its popular mBack home button. Also, there is no capacitive touch button and users will have to rely on the on-screen navigation buttons.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<img width="300" height="185" src="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/mblu-s6-official-300x185.jpg?x10805" class="webfeedsFeaturedVisual wp-post-image" alt="mblu s6" loading="lazy" style="display: block; margin: auto; margin-bottom: 5px;max-width: 100%;" link_thumbnail="" srcset="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/mblu-s6-official-300x185.jpg 300w, https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/mblu-s6-official-540x335.jpg 540w, https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/mblu-s6-official.jpg 640w" sizes="(max-width: 300px) 100vw, 300px" /><p>Meizu is all set to make a comeback in 2018 with <a href="https://www.gizmochina.com/2017/12/12/meizu-new-smartphones-first-half-2018/">multiple models rumored to be in the pipeline</a> ready for release in the coming months. The Meizu<strong> mBlu S6</strong>, which some refer to as the Meizu M6S, is going to be the first smartphone from the company this year and from its leaked design, and rumored specs, there&#8217;s no doubt that the phone is here to take on the <a href="https://www.gizmochina.com/product/xiaomi-redmi-5-plus/">Redmi 5 Plus</a>. The mblu S6 has just passed through China&#8217;s TENAA certification agency, thereby revealing its key specs and design.</p>
<p>Unfortunately, TENAA reveals that the mblu S6 will not come with the popular mBack home button that we are all used to seeing on <a href="http://gizmochina.com/tag/meizu/">Meizu</a> smartphones lately. In fact, we don&#8217;t see any kind of physical or capacitive buttons on the front, which means that the phone is going to rely on onscreen buttons for navigation.</p>
<p><a href="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/mBlu-s6-02-tenaa.jpg?x10805"><img loading="lazy"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-165240" src="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/mBlu-s6-02-tenaa.jpg?x10805" alt="mBlu s6 02 tenaa" width="600" height="400" srcset="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/mBlu-s6-02-tenaa.jpg 600w, https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/mBlu-s6-02-tenaa-300x200.jpg 300w" sizes="(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px" /></a></p>
<p>The front of the phone is similar to the Redmi 5 Plus, so there&#8217;s a large 5.7-inch 18:9 display with 1440 x 720p resolution. The back features the U-shaped antenna band design that has become so popular among metal smartphones in the past one year. The real highlight of the back is the mblu logo, which confirms that the S6 will be the first mblu branded smartphone to be released by the company.</p>
<p><a href="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/mblu-s6-01-tenaa.jpg?x10805"><img loading="lazy"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-165239" src="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/mblu-s6-01-tenaa.jpg?x10805" alt="mblu s6 01 tenaa" width="600" height="400" srcset="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/mblu-s6-01-tenaa.jpg 600w, https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2018/01/mblu-s6-01-tenaa-300x200.jpg 300w" sizes="(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px" /></a></p>
<p>On the left you have the volume control buttons while on the right you have a power button. But just below the power button, you have a side mounted fingerprint sensor. Companies are usually hesitant to use a side fingerprint design but Meizu has decided to give it a try on this model. This keeps the back and front design neat and tidy.</p>
<p>As for the specs, the mBlu S6 comes with the hex-core Exynos 7872 (4 x A53 + 2 x A73) with Mali-G71 GPU, 3GB RAM, 32GB storage, 3000mAh battery with 9V / 2A 18W fast charging support.</p>
<p>Given the specs, the phone should compete directly with the Redmi 5 Plus, making its probable pricing in the 1000 Yuan segment.</p>
